Why is gates different in East County San Diego?
East County gates in triple-digit heat need generous clearance (half-inch minimum at the latch side) because pine gate frames expand. Cedar and redwood stay more dimensionally stable.

My gate sags — can it be fixed without rebuilding?
Almost always yes. Sagging gates are usually a hinge-post that moved, a frame that racked, or hinges that loosened. We reset the post if needed, install an anti-sag cable kit to pull the gate back square, and adjust or replace hardware. Most gate repairs take under 90 minutes and cost $180–$450.
How much is an automatic driveway gate?
Opener-only installs (gate already built): $1,200–$2,400 depending on single vs double swing and brand. New gate plus automation: $3,500–$7,500 for a standard 12-ft double-swing wood or metal gate with a reliable opener, keypad, and safety beams.
